C1 VRE is a 1991 Land Rover Defender in Blue with a 2,495cc diesel engine. This vehicle has been through 18 MOT tests with a personal pass rate of 50%.
Across all 1991 Land Rover Defender models, the average MOT pass rate is 68.1% with a typical mileage of 126,858 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Land Rover Defender fails its MOT is shock absorber has an excessively worn bush, accounting for 77,499 recorded failures. If you're considering buying C1 VRE, it's worth having these areas checked by a mechanic before committing.
The Land Rover Defender typically stays on UK roads for around 43 years. At 35 years old, this Land Rover Defender is approaching the upper end of the typical lifespan for this model.
